J Zuma on flag flying at half-mast for D du Toit President Jacob Zuma has instructed that the National Flag fly at half mast at every flag station in the country from 4 June 2009 until the evening of the funeral to mourn the passing of the late former Deputy Minister of Agriculture and Land Affairs Advocate Dirk du Toit.Advocate du Toit served from 1999 to 2009 as Deputy Minister and the President has described him as a gallant person who contributed exceptionally well in nation building and social cohesion as well as a pioneer of... L Xingwana on meeting with D du Toit and MECs for agriculture and land The meeting agreed that evictions, murders on farms, and the abuse of farm worker's rights are a matter of concern. The MECs related incidents of farmers, who impound livestock belonging to farm dwellers, deny farm workers and farm dwellers their right to bury their families, deny access to schools, water and other basic services and continue to effect illegal evictions. D du Toit to hand over title deeds in Thaba Nchu, 14 May The Department of Land Affairs and the Thaba Nchu community cordially invite you to attend a title deeds handover celebration. The Thaba Nchu tenure project was initiated in 1997 at the request of the Thaba Nchu Land Committee. The Department of Land Affairs provided the land and funding for the planning and registration of the land.
